Make up a data set of five values with a mean of 10 and a median of 12 None of the values in your data set can be reapeted

Respuesta :

topeadeniran2 topeadeniran2
  • 26-04-2021

Answer: See explanation

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the numbers be 2, 6, 12, 13 and 17.

From the given numbers, the mean will be:

= (2+6+12+13+17) / 5

= 50/5

= 10

The mean is 10

The median is 12 as it is the number in the middle when the values given are arranged in either ascending or descending order.
